#include <fftw3.h>
#include <libgwyddion/gwyddion.h>
#include <libprocess/gwyprocess.h>
#include "gwyprocessinternal.h"
static void
gwy_process_import_fftw_wisdom(void)
{
G_GNUC_UNUSED gboolean ok;
ok = fftw_import_system_wisdom();
gwy_debug("FFTW3 system wisdom imported: %d", ok);
}
/**
* gwy_process_type_init:
*
* Makes libgwyprocess types safe for deserialization and performs other
* initialization. You have to call this function from the main thread before
* using objects from libgwyprocess.
*
* It calls gwy_type_init() first to make sure libgwyddion is initialized.
*
* It is safe to call this function more than once, subsequent calls are no-op.
**/
void
gwy_process_type_init(void)
{
static gboolean types_initialized = FALSE;
if (types_initialized)
return;
gwy_type_init();
g_type_class_peek(GWY_TYPE_DATA_LINE);
g_type_class_peek(GWY_TYPE_DATA_FIELD);
g_type_class_peek(GWY_TYPE_BRICK);
g_type_class_peek(GWY_TYPE_CDLINE);
g_type_class_peek(GWY_TYPE_SPECTRA);
g_type_class_peek(GWY_TYPE_SURFACE);
g_type_class_peek(GWY_TYPE_LAWN);
g_type_class_peek(GWY_TYPE_CALDATA);
g_type_class_peek(GWY_TYPE_TRIANGULATION);
g_type_class_peek(GWY_TYPE_PEAKS);
g_type_class_peek(GWY_TYPE_SPLINE);
g_type_class_peek(GWY_TYPE_TIP_MODEL_PRESET);
types_initialized = TRUE;
_gwy_cdline_class_setup_presets();
_gwy_grain_value_class_setup_presets();
_gwy_shape_fit_preset_class_setup_presets();
_gwy_calibration_class_setup_presets();
gwy_process_import_fftw_wisdom();
}
/* Transfer units by value (gwy_foo_copy_units()). */
void
_gwy_copy_si_unit(GwySIUnit *source, GwySIUnit **dest)
{
if (source == *dest)
return;
if (!source || gwy_si_unit_equal_string(source, NULL)) {
GWY_OBJECT_UNREF(*dest);
return;
}
if (*dest)
gwy_si_unit_assign(*dest, source);
else
*dest = gwy_si_unit_duplicate(source);
}
/* Take unit object ownership -- @objmember is presumably an object member
* (gwy_foo_set_si_unit_x()). */
void
_gwy_set_object_si_unit(GwySIUnit *unit, GwySIUnit **objmember)
{
GwySIUnit *tmp;
g_return_if_fail(!unit || GWY_IS_SI_UNIT(unit));
if (unit == *objmember)
return;
if (!unit || gwy_si_unit_equal_string(unit, NULL)) {
GWY_OBJECT_UNREF(*objmember);
return;
}
tmp = *objmember;
*objmember = g_object_ref(unit);
GWY_OBJECT_UNREF(tmp);
}
/************************** Documentation ****************************/
/**
* SECTION:gwyprocess
* @title: gwyprocess
* @short_description: Base functions
*
* Gwyddion classes has to be initialized before they can be safely
* deserialized. The function gwy_process_type_init() performs this
* initialization.
**/
